Exploring the Fascinating Cultural Traditions of Ethiopia

Ethiopia is a land of ancient traditions, rich culture, and diverse ethnic groups. Located in the horn of Africa, this country has a history that stretches back to the prehistoric era and is the only African nation never to be colonized. Its unique cultural heritage is reflected in its art, music, dance, cuisine, and festivals.

One of the most prominent aspects of Ethiopian culture is its cuisine. Ethiopian food is characterized by its unique blend of spices, herbs, and legumes. Injera, a spongy flatbread made from teff flour, is a staple of the Ethiopian diet. It is typically served with a variety of stews, called wots, made from beef, lamb, or vegetables. Coffee is also deeply rooted in Ethiopian culture and is commonly served in a traditional coffee ceremony.

Music and dance are also integral parts of Ethiopian culture. Traditional music is melodic and rhythmic, with vocals that often mimic the sounds of nature. Ethiopia has several traditional instruments, including the krar, masinko, and washint. Traditional dance styles are performed at cultural events and include the eskista, a dance that involves body twisting and shoulder-shaking.

Festivals are an excellent way to experience the cultural diversity of Ethiopia. Timkat, which is celebrated in January, is a Christian festival that commemorates the baptism of Jesus. It involves a colorful procession and a traditional blessing of the water. Meskel, celebrated in September, is a festival to mark the finding of the True Cross by Saint Helena. It involves the lighting of a massive bonfire and dancing around it.

Ethiopia is also known for its rich history and cultural heritage. The ancient city of Axum is a UNESCO World Heritage site and is believed to be the resting place of the Biblical Ark of the Covenant. Lalibela is another UNESCO World Heritage site that is famous for its rock-hewn churches. These monolithic structures are carved from solid rock and are architectural marvels.
